PennDOT is advising drivers in the Cherry Hill Township area that there will be some restrictions on Mentch Bridge starting Monday.
Contractor Francis J. Palo will start work on the 21st to replace the bridges carrying Route 422 over the Route 553 off ramp. The Eastbound bridge will be replaced this year, and the Westbound bridge will be replaced in 2023. The project is expected to cost $7 million.
Drivers should be on the alert for slowed traffic in the area. Also, lane and weight restrictions may be put in place as needed for traffic management.
